Display Quality

For creative workflows, display quality is paramount. The Alienware X15 R2 offers a 15.6-inch display with options for a 4K OLED panel or a high-refresh-rate Full HD display. The OLED option provides vibrant colors and deep blacks, excellent for photo and video editing. The ROG Zephyrus G16 features a 16-inch display with a 2560×1600 resolution, supporting a 165Hz refresh rate and Dolby Vision. Its color accuracy and brightness levels make it suitable for detailed creative work.

Performance and Hardware

Both laptops are equipped with high-performance components. The Alienware X15 R2 typically features Intel Core i7 or i9 processors paired with N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3080 Ti graphics. The ROG Zephyrus G16 also offers Intel Core i7 or i9 CPUs and N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4080 graphics, providing slightly better GPU performance for demanding creative tasks. RAM options for both models go up to 32GB, ensuring smooth multitasking and handling of large files.

Storage Options

Storage is essential for creative workflows. The Alienware X15 R2 offers SSD options up to 2TB, ensuring fast load times and ample space for large projects. The ROG Zephyrus G16 also provides up to 2TB NVMe SSD storage, with some configurations including additional slots for expansion. Both laptops support quick data transfer and efficient workflow management.

Connectivity and Ports

Connectivity options cater to creative professionals who need multiple peripherals. The Alienware X15 R2 includes Thunderbolt 4, USB-C, USB-A, HDMI, and Ethernet ports. The ROG Zephyrus G16 offers similar connectivity, with USB-C, USB-A, HDMI, and a microSD card reader, which is beneficial for photographers and videographers. Both models support Wi-Fi 6E and Bluetooth 5.2 for fast wireless connections.
